Home demolition services involve the careful dismantling and removal of entire residential structures. These services are performed by experienced contractors who utilize specialized equipment and techniques to safely and efficiently demolish buildings. The scope of work can include the removal of foundations, framing, roofing, and interior components, ensuring that the site is cleared and prepared for future development or construction projects. Demolition providers also handle the proper disposal and recycling of building materials in accordance with local regulations.
This service helps address various property-related challenges, such as preparing a site for new construction, removing unsafe or structurally compromised buildings, or clearing land for development. It can be essential when a property is no longer habitable or when renovation options are limited due to the condition of the existing structure. By removing old or unwanted buildings, property owners can avoid ongoing maintenance costs, eliminate hazards, and create a clean slate for new construction or landscaping.

The overview below groups typical Home Demolition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lacey,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- Home demolition services typically cost between $4,000 and $15,000, depending on the size and complexity of the structure. For example, a small garage demolition may be around $4,000, while a full residential teardown can reach $15,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Cost - The overall expense can vary based on factors such as location, permits, and the presence of hazardous materials. In Lacey, WA, costs might be on the higher end due to local regulations and disposal fees.
Average Pricing - On average, homeowners can expect to pay approximately $8,000 to $12,000 for complete home demolition. Smaller projects or partial demolitions tend to fall closer to the lower end of this range.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include debris removal, site preparation, and utility disconnections, which can add several thousand dollars to the total. These additional expenses should be considered when budgeting for a demolition project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ating home demolition service providers, experience is a key factor to consider. It’s important to look for local contractors who have a proven track record in residential demolition projects similar to the scope of work needed. Experienced pros are more likely to understand the nuances of local building codes, safety protocols, and site-specific challenges, which can contribute to a smoother process. Homeowners can request information about past projects or seek reputable references to gain insight into a contractor’s history and reliability.
Clear and written expectations are essential when selecting a demolition service provider. Pros should provide detailed estimates that outline the scope of work, materials involved, and any preparation or cleanup requirements. Having these details documented helps ensure that both parties are aligned on what will be delivered, reducing misunderstandings.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for written agreements or contracts that specify the responsibilities and deliverables, fostering transparency and accountability throughout the project.

What types of structures can be demolished? Local demolition contractors can handle a variety of structures including residential homes, garages, sheds, and small commercial buildings.
How long does a home demolition typically take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the structure, with contractors providing estimates based on specific project details.
Are permits required for home demolition? Permit requirements vary by location; local service providers can advise on the necessary approvals for demolitions in Lacey, WA, and nearby areas.
What should I do to prepare for a demolition project? Homeowners should clear the area of personal belongings and ensure access for demolition equipment, with guidance from local contractors.
Is debris removal included in demolition services? Many local providers include debris removal as part of their service; confirm with the contractor when arranging the project.
